Which agency is recognized as the largest within the Department of Health and Human Services?

The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) is recognized as the largest agency within the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) due to its extensive programs and reach. CMS oversees vital healthcare programs, including Medicare, which provides health coverage for individuals aged 65 and older, and Medicaid, which assists low-income individuals and families. This agency plays a crucial role in administering these federal programs, impacting millions of Americans and significantly influencing the healthcare landscape in the United States.

Its size and significance come from not only the number of beneficiaries it serves but also the complexity and breadth of its regulations and policies, which affect state healthcare programs and the funding provided to them. Because CMS manages such a vast and critical portion of healthcare service delivery, it stands out as the largest within HHS compared to other agencies that have more specialized roles.
